Output 77d7869929973bb0bf71a15e3ab9b0c991f41c50a2213044405a8fd22bd6e03b:0

value
2590673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f5699c8aaef28f0d4e916313ed0aa745fc76085 OP_EQUALVERIFY OP_CHECKSIG
address
13rhh54vK3G5NEovFRuYA9cxEWE8r5JZ3f
transaction
77d7869929973bb0bf71a15e3ab9b0c991f41c50a2213044405a8fd22bd6e03b
spent
true